One of the many things we need to do before we have family over for the holidays is clean. Perfect Planet tries to make our lives with their new product called Squeeze and Clean Floor Cleaner. It is as easy to use as the title implies. You literally just need to squeeze the bottle onto your floor, mop with a damp mop, and let dry. That’s it! The best part is that this floor cleaner is ecofriendly. It is made without using harsh petrochemicals, ammonia, VOC’s and phosphates. You can use it on finished hardwood, linoleum, vinyl, laminate, ceramic tile, marble, grouted tile and non-porous hard surface flooring.
Perfect Planet’s Squeeze & Shine Floor Polish works in conjunction with the Floor Cleaner. Using it can’t be easier. Again, all you need to do squeeze it on your floor, spread with a damp mop, and wait 15 minutes for it to dry. You will definitely notice a difference right after your first use. It will also make your floor more resistant to dirt, scuff marks, and scratches. It contains no heavy metals, ammonia or formaldehyde.

It doesn’t get easier than this to use either:
· It is best to apply wax on surfaces between 55 and 85 degrees
· Apply the wax to soft, cotton, damp cloth and apply to the surface to be protected. Use a separate cloth to remove the wax
· Wax should be reapplied when water beading diminishes
